 The Swift Boat Veterans for Truth filed an Electioneering
 Communications report with the Federal Election Commission
 today indicating it had raised $1,907,785 during the period 4/23
 and 9/9, and spent $702,312. They paid CNN-TV $216,379, Headline
 News $35,855, Fox News $198,818, MSNBC $73,266, THC Network
 $60,833, and Mentzer Media Service $103,150 as commissions,
 and Chris LaCivita Consulting $3,333 for production. Major donors
 included: Bob Perry (Houston, TX) $200,000; Boone Pickens
 (Dallas, TX) $500,000; Aubrey McClendon (Oklahoma City, OK)
 $250,000; Albert D. Huddleston (Dallas, TX) $100,000; John O'Neill
 (Houston, TX) $35,610; Robert E. Sowell (Dallas, TX) $25,000; E.
 Duke Vincent (Los Angeles, CA) $25,000; Sam Wyly (Dallas, TX)
 $10,000; Charles Wyly Jr. (Dallas, TX) $10,000; Daniel E. Meehan
 (Fox Point, WI) $10,000; James W. Eggers (Kilgore, TX) $10,000;
 and Gilbert Meehan (Tarrytown, NY) $10,000, among others.

				| As I understand the FEC rules, the Swiftvets are required to file this report within 24 hours of releasing an "Electioneering Communication", in this case the "Medals" ad, and they are required to disclose sufficient funding from "approved" (i.e. non-corporate sources) sources to pay for the communication.  This is all that the Swiftvets have done with this filing, and that is why the bottom line amount is less than we have seen elsewhere. |  |
